Webmoved because of the Group Areas Act.4 Africans were segregated and removed on the basis of an earlier law, the 1924 Urban Areas Act and its various subsequent amendments. Thus, as Giliomee and Schlemmer point out, it was principally 'the Indians and coloured people . . . who were brutally hit' by the Group Areas Act.
